| 1 | | HOUSE RESOLUTION
| 2 | | WHEREAS, The members of the Illinois House of | 3 | | Representatives are saddened to learn of the death of Rudolph | 4 | | "Rudy" Booth of Peoria, who passed away on July 20, 2020; and
| 5 | | WHEREAS, Rudolph Booth was born in Blue Mountain, | 6 | | Mississippi to Wilbo and Junie Bell (Rutherford) Booth on | 7 | | December 1, 1943; he settled in Peoria as a young adult; he | 8 | | married Yvonne Stenson, and they celebrated 50 years of | 9 | | marriage on November 17, 2019; and
| 10 | | WHEREAS, Rudolph Booth worked at Caterpillar for over 35 | 11 | | years; after retirement, he worked in the hospitality industry, | 12 | | last working at the Embassy Suites and the Visitors Bureau; and
| 13 | | WHEREAS, Rudolph Booth was a member of St. Paul Baptist | 14 | | Church, where he served as head usher and with the van ministry | 15 | | and men's group; he never met a stranger and had the gift of | 16 | | hospitality, always greeting folks with a huge smile and hug; | 17 | | he enjoyed Manual High School Basketball and was a member of | 18 | | various bowling leagues; and
| 19 | | WHEREAS, Rudolph Booth was preceded in death by his | 20 | | parents; his twin sister, Ruchelle Booth Hill; his brother, | 21 | | James Booth; and his grandson, Derrick "DJ" Booth Jr.; and

| 1 | | WHEREAS, Rudolph Booth is survived by his wife, Yvonne; his | 2 | | children, David (Melissa) Booth, Derrick (Jehan) Booth, Daniel | 3 | | (Ashley) Booth, Devon (Tony) Booth, and Alicia (Richard) Posey; | 4 | | his grandchildren, Mariah, Sydney, Brandon, Chancellor, | 5 | | Jianna, Jaxon, DeLaney, and Aden; and his beloved fur buddy, | 6 | | Koby; therefore, be it
| 7 | | RESOLVED, BY TH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ES OF THE ONE | 8 | | HUNDRED FIRST G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F THE STATE OF ILLINOIS, that | 9 | | we mourn the passing of Rudolph "Rudy" Booth and extend our | 10 | | sincere condolences to his family, friends, and all who knew | 11 | | and loved him; and be it further
| 12 | | RESOLVED, That a suitable copy of this resolution be | 13 | | presented to the family of Rudolph Booth as an expression of | 14 | | our deepest sympathy.
